The Currency of Healthspan.
Healthspan is the time that we get in our lifespan to enjoy our fully functional physical and mental abilities. The currencies of optimal healthspan are strength and muscle.
Building them is like storing up riches.

Why Diets Fail.
How many people do you know who have gone on a diet, any diet, and had spectacular success? How many have sustained that successful transformation and kept the weight off? Yeah, not many, right?? It's an all-too-common experience. We diet for a time. Lose 20 lbs. Fall off the diet. Gain back 30. Discouraging.
Why is this more the norm than the exception?
